PAST ENDURANCE.
| Sandy had been paying fifteen shil- \ lings a week for his board. His appetite increased until his landlady sawthat she must either sell out and quit ;or raise her boarder's rate. One day -;,she plucked up courage and said: { "Mr Shiftit, I shall have to raise your board to twenty shillings." Sandy looked up with a start. "Oh, Mrs Small, don't!" said he, in & tone of consternation. "It's as much as I can do now to eat fifteen shillings' worth I"
